I suspect that you only skimmed the link that I posted. Multiplayer servers are traditionally monolithic applications, that use an application instance as coarse-grained unit of replication. Developing them into distributed applications, for instance by using something like Orleans, is what is required to truly improve efficiency and harvest processing power, and that is the kind of development effort I was originally talking about. Sure it would. If you distribute an application, not because it inherently needs to communicate to other nodes due its use case, but for performance reasons, you allow it to scale more efficiently. The unit of replication becomes smaller, allowing for more precise and fine-grained resource allocation. The multiplayer server would still only communicate with 16 external clients (for a 16 player match), but if the application itself was replicated across runtime environments, all application instances would saturate the resources better, and could use their aggregated processing power for computation that allow that.
I really is the same as running a multi-threaded application on a multi-core CPU. It's just more complicated due to the obvious issues, like latency, bandwidth, and reliability.
